August 5, 2019—1 Samuel 17:47

And all this assembly shall know that the LORD saves not with sword and spear: for the battle is the LORD’s, and he will give you into our hands.
– 1 Samuel 17:47

Thoughts on Today’s Verse…

From this verse, we can see that David had true knowledge of God’s authority and power. He believed that no matter how powerful enemies were, triumph or failure was controlled by God. So He relied on God and defeated the Philistine giant, Goliath with a stone. The Bible also recorded: When the king of Assyria attacked Israel with two hundred thousand troops, Israelites relied on God and God sent two angels to beat the troops. Obviously, it is God who holds the sovereignty over the success or failure of a battle, as well as the rise and fall of a country or nation.
